Solution for What is 4060 increased by 46 percent? (4060 plus 46%):

4060 + (46/100 * 4060) = 5927.6

Now we have: 4060 increased by 46 percent = 5927.6

Question: What is 4060 increased by 46 percent?

Percentage solution with steps:

Step 1: We have a with value of 4060.

Step 2: We have b with value of 46.

Step 3: The formula for calculation will be: a + (b/100 * a) = x.

Step 4: We could also represent this as: x = a + (\frac{b}{100} * a).

Step 5: We now replace with the values: x = 4060 + (\frac{46}{100} * 4060).

Step 6: That gives us an {x} = {5927.6}

Therefore, {4060} increased by {46\%} is {5927.6}
